left outer join doesnt return all rows on left table - sql

set #fuel_type='hsd';
select
ro.ro_id,
(case
when if(#fuel_type='ms',r.ms_field_input_id,r.hsd_field_input_id)= 0
then if(#fuel_type='ms',concat(r.remark_ms,r.remark_branded),r.remark_hsd)
else
f.field_name
end )
from
retail_outlets ro left join
volume_trackers r on ro.ro_id=r.ro_id,
field_inputs_master f
where
if(#fuel_type='ms',r.ms_field_input_id = f.field_id,r.hsd_field_input_id=f.field_id)
and ro.pricing_module=1 and if(#fuel_type='ms',ro.ms,ro.hsd)=1 and r.date_inserted='2017-02-06'
;
I need to show all the ro_id in the retail_outlets table but only the ro_id that match with the volume trackers table are displayes

Not positive but I think this is what you're after.
changes are the following:
removed , notation and inject a left join
moved the r.date_inserted to the join criteria.
moved where clause for , join to new left join and altered to case statement as to why I used a left join... Since we tie back to R which is already a left join it made sense to me to continue with left joins...
removed some unneeded ()'s
Assumptions r.date_inserted is a varchar2 data type or '2017-02-06' is implicitly being cast correctly.
.
SET #fuel_type='hsd';
SELECT
ro.ro_id ,
CASE
WHEN IF(#fuel_type='ms',r.ms_field_input_id,r.hsd_field_input_id)= 0
THEN IF(#fuel_type='ms',concat(r.remark_ms,r.remark_branded),r.remark_hsd)
ELSE f.field_name
END
FROM retail_outlets ro
LEFT JOIN volume_trackers r
ON ro.ro_id = r.ro_id
AND r.date_inserted = '2017-02-06'
LEFT JOIN field_inputs_master f
ON f.field_id = CASE WHEN #fuel_type='ms'
THEN r.ms_field_input_id
ELSE r.hsd_field_input_id
END
WHERE ro.pricing_module=1
AND IF(#fuel_type ='ms',ro.ms,ro.hsd)=1;

Postgresql - Conditional Join if data exist

My current query show the data from the table called "Buque" and has some references from another tables. The problem is when i execute the query it never shows the result because it consumes too much memory i guess.
The current query i have
select buq.buq_codigo, tbu.tbu_codigo, tbu.tbu_nombre, pai.pai_codigo, pai.pai_nombre,
pue.pto_codigo, pue.pto_nombre, lin.lin_codigo, lin.lin_nombre, tra.tra_codigo,
tra.tra_nombre, buq.buq_nombre, buq.buq_des, buq.num_trb, buq.num_eslora,
buq.max_tons, buq.reg_lloyd, buq.buq_codigo1, buq.codigo_omi,
case buq.buq_estado when 'A' then 'Activo' else 'Inactivo' end as buq_estado
from publico.mae_buque as buq, publico.mae_tipbuque as tbu, publico.mae_pais as pai,
publico.mae_puerto as pue, publico.mae_linea as lin, publico.mae_trafico as tra
where buq.tbu_codigo = tbu.tbu_codigo or
buq.pai_codigo = pai.pai_codigo or
buq.pto_codigo = pue.pto_codigo or
buq.lin_codigo = lin.lin_codigo or
buq.tra_codigo = tra.tra_codigo
I also tried with inner joins but the problem is it returns me the data that meets the conditions of the joins. In other words, if the join has data to compare, returns the name, if not, show the null data.
The query must return me 611 records, with inner joins returns 68 records.
Concerning your desired result, use left outer joins, which fill up any non-existing rows of the right hand side table with null-values;
Concerning the out of memory issue, note that you used or to connect your tables; this actually leads to the fact that almost every record of the involved tables is connected to almost every other record (almost a cross join / cartesian product); This can get very large if you connect 6 tables...
select buq.buq_codigo, tbu.tbu_codigo, tbu.tbu_nombre, pai.pai_codigo, pai.pai_nombre,
pue.pto_codigo, pue.pto_nombre, lin.lin_codigo, lin.lin_nombre, tra.tra_codigo,
tra.tra_nombre, buq.buq_nombre, buq.buq_des, buq.num_trb, buq.num_eslora,
buq.max_tons, buq.reg_lloyd, buq.buq_codigo1, buq.codigo_omi,
case buq.buq_estado when 'A' then 'Activo' else 'Inactivo' end as buq_estado
from publico.mae_buque as buq
left outer join publico.mae_tipbuque as tbu on buq.tbu_codigo = tbu.tbu_codigo
left outer join publico.mae_pais as pai on (buq.pai_codigo = pai.pai_codigo)
left outer join publico.mae_puerto as pue on (buq.pto_codigo = pue.pto_codigo)
left outer join publico.mae_linea as lin on (buq.lin_codigo = lin.lin_codigo)
left outer join publico.mae_trafico as tra on (buq.tra_codigo = tra.tra_codigo)
